The annual world production and release of dichlorodifluoromethane were 443.7 and 422.8 million kg, respectively, in 1982. Cumulative production and release estimates up until the end of 1974 were 4698.5 and 4286.2 million kg. By the end of 1982 these figures had increased to 8196.0 and 7520.2 million kg (1).
